Perdido Key is a slender barrier island, a ribbon of sand and sea oats caught between the churning Gulf of Mexico and the tranquil waters of Perdido Bay. It lies 13.0 miles south-south-west of Bellview, FL (from Bellview, FL: bearing 211°T), and is situated 8.7 miles east of Orange Beach. The history of Perdido Key is as fluid as the tides that shape its shores, marked by periods of quiet habitation and the ebb and flow of development. Once a sparsely populated stretch of coastline, its economy has long been tied to the bounty of the sea and the allure of its natural beauty. Fishing fleets, though smaller now, still venture out from the bay, their weathered boats a familiar sight against the morning sky. More recently, tourism has become the island's primary engine, drawing visitors who seek the sun-drenched beaches and the calm waters of the bay, a dual offering that defines the character of Perdido Key.
